مستخلص: In citrus despite the diversity among cultivated genotypes related to morphological, physiological, and agronomic traits, low polymorphism is detected at the molecular marker level, and the number of DNA-markers technologies has been insufficient to identify genetic diversity among all citrus varieties. However, DArT_seq™ markers can overcome this limitation and identify genetic diversity in several species of citrus. This work developed and applied DArT_seq™ platform to study the relationships among species, cultivars, and hybrids of citrus. DArT_seq™ yielded a total of 37,260 polymorphic presence/absence markers that generated a dendrogram of similarity among the studied genotypes. The results confirmed the relationships of sweet orange, mandarin, and citron species. DArT_seq™ markers showed extensive genetic variation among citrus species and can be applied to Citrus genetic diversity studies. [ABSTRACT FROM AUTHOR]
